Fairphone 5 Android 14 USB flash drive

I just got a new Fairphone 5 and upgraded straight away to Android 14. I then tried to connect my USB flash drive which I use to upload photos from my camera. The flash drive works normally on my previous FP3+ but the FP5 doesn’t seem to recognise it. Anybody else had this problem or got any suggestions about how to solve it? A dialogue box sometimes flashes up momentarily which I think asks if I want to connect automatically but it’s only visible for a fraction of a second, not long enough to respond.

Check your cable, is your Fairphone on file transfer?

Thanks for the reply. Cable works with Fairphone 3+ and yes Fairphone 5 is on file transfer.

If you use Case, try without to make sure Flash is full connected to port

Since I think it’s the mass storage capability that has issues for you I’ve checked my OTG card reader with a micro SD card and that works in A14 just like it did with A13.
But as you mention that sometimes something pops up for a fraction of a second I doubt it’s a software thing but would rather assume a faulty cable or USB connector. Does it work well when the phone is connected to a PC via USB?

Thanks for trying that it’s good to know that it’s probably not software. I’ve tested the phone connected to my PC and interestingly it seems to work well with one cable but not another. The card reader I’m trying to use has a built in cable so I can’t change that. It’s odd that it works fine with my FP3 though if it’s a faulty cable?.
